Essential Features Every Beginner Dropshipping Software Must Have
Choosing the right software can be daunting. To ensure you’re investing wisely, prioritize tools that offer these core functionalities:
1. Product Sourcing & Import Automation
- Supplier Integration: Seamlessly connects with major marketplaces (e.g., AliExpress, Alibaba, global suppliers) or private networks.
- One-Click Import: Easily add products from suppliers directly to your store with all details (images, descriptions, variations).
- Product Research Tools: Built-in or integrated features to help you find trending, high-profit products.
- Product Editing: Ability to customize titles, descriptions, images, and pricing before publishing.
2. Order Fulfillment Automation
- Automatic Order Placement: Software places orders with your suppliers as soon as a customer buys from your store.
- Real-time Tracking Updates: Syncs tracking numbers from suppliers and automatically updates customers.
- Bulk Order Processing: Efficiently handle multiple orders simultaneously.
3. Inventory & Price Monitoring
- Automatic Inventory Sync: Keeps your store’s stock levels updated with your supplier’s, preventing overselling.
- Price Change Alerts/Automation: Notifies you of supplier price changes and can automatically adjust your retail prices to maintain margins.
4. Store Integration
- Platform Compatibility: Must integrate smoothly with your chosen e-commerce platform (e.g., Shopify, WooCommerce, BigCommerce).
5. Supplier Management & Vetting
- Supplier Database: Access to a curated list of reliable suppliers.
- Communication Tools: Facilitates easy communication with suppliers.
Top 7 Dropshipping Software Picks for New Entrepreneurs (2025)
To give you a head start, here are seven highly-rated and beginner-friendly dropshipping software solutions worth considering in 2025, each with unique strengths.
1. DSers (Best for AliExpress Dropshipping)
- Key Features: Official AliExpress partner, bulk order placement, automated order fulfillment, product mapping, supplier optimizer, variant mapping.
- Pros: Free plan available, incredibly user-friendly, deep integration with AliExpress, robust automation for high volume.
- Cons: Primarily focused on AliExpress; limited support for other suppliers.
- Ideal for: Beginners focusing exclusively on AliExpress sourcing, looking for powerful automation.
2. Spocket (Best for US/EU Sourcing & Faster Shipping)
- Key Features: Access to thousands of dropshipping suppliers primarily from the US and Europe, fast shipping times (average 5-10 days), branded invoicing, product image editor, sample ordering.
- Pros: High-quality products, faster delivery, better profit margins on many items, excellent for building customer trust with quicker shipping.
- Cons: Higher subscription cost than AliExpress-focused alternatives, smaller product catalog compared to AliExpress.
- Ideal for: Dropshippers prioritizing faster shipping, higher quality products, and serving US/EU customer bases.
3. Zendrop (Best for US-focused Automation & Branding)
- Key Features: US-based fulfillment, custom branding (packaging, thank you cards), express shipping, private labeling options, trending product finder, subscription box feature.
- Pros: Very fast shipping to the US (5-8 days), strong focus on branding opportunities, dedicated support, simplifies supplier communication.
- Cons: More expensive than DSers, primarily focused on US market.
- Ideal for: Dropshippers targeting the US market who want to build a strong brand identity and offer premium shipping.
4. SaleHoo (Best for Supplier Directory & Market Research)
- Key Features: Extensive directory of over 8,000 vetted dropshipping suppliers (both local and international), powerful market research lab to find profitable products, training resources, community forums.
- Pros: Unparalleled supplier vetting, excellent for finding reliable suppliers for niche products, valuable market insights, lifetime access option.
- Cons: Primarily a directory and research tool, not an all-in-one fulfillment automation platform (you'll need another tool for that).
- Ideal for: Beginners who want to thoroughly research niches and suppliers before committing, and for finding unique, high-quality products.
5. AutoDS (Best All-in-One Automation & Multi-Supplier)
- Key Features: Automated product importing from 25+ suppliers (including AliExpress, Amazon, eBay, Walmart), full order fulfillment, automated price & stock monitoring, advanced product research, "Fulfilled by AutoDS" service.
- Pros: Extremely comprehensive automation, wide range of integrated suppliers, robust product research tools, 24/7 support.
- Cons: Can have a steeper learning curve due to many features, higher cost for full functionality.
- Ideal for: Beginners who want a single, powerful platform to manage all aspects of their dropshipping business across multiple suppliers.
6. Wholesale2B (Best for Integrated Store & Diverse Products)
- Key Features: Access to over 1 million products from numerous US-based dropshipping suppliers, seamless integration with various e-commerce platforms (Shopify, BigCommerce, eBay, Amazon), automated inventory updates and order processing, options to build a dropshipping store directly through them.
- Pros: Huge product catalog, strong US supplier base for faster shipping, simplifies multi-platform selling, offers a complete store solution for beginners.
- Cons: Can be more expensive for full automation, platform fees can add up.
- Ideal for: Beginners looking for a vast product selection and an all-in-one solution that can handle both supplier integration and store creation/management.
7. Dropified (Best for Product Research & Advanced Automation)
- Key Features: Robust product research tool (AliExtractor), one-click product import from multiple sources, automated order placement, profit dashboard, product bundles, built-in image editor, bulk editing.
- Pros: Strong emphasis on finding profitable products, comprehensive automation features, good for scaling, supports various platforms.
- Cons: Higher pricing for full features, can be overwhelming for absolute beginners due to its advanced capabilities.
- Ideal for: Beginners who are tech-savvy and want powerful tools for product discovery and comprehensive automation from the start.
Step-by-Step: Setting Up Your First Dropshipping Software (A General Guide)
While specific steps vary by software, here’s a general roadmap to get you started:
- Choose Your E-commerce Platform: Before selecting software, decide where your store will live (e.g., Shopify, WooCommerce, BigCommerce). This dictates compatible apps.
- Select Your Dropshipping Software: Based on the features and our recommendations above, pick the tool that best fits your niche, budget, and desired supplier type.
- Install & Integrate: Most software comes as an app or plugin. Install it from your e-commerce platform’s app store and follow the prompts to connect it to your store.
- Configure Settings: Set up your preferred profit margins, shipping rules, and automation preferences. Decide whether you want orders to fulfill automatically or manually.
- Source & Import Products: Use the software’s product research tools or browser extension to find winning products. With a click, import them into your store, customizing titles, descriptions, and images.
- Automate Pricing & Inventory: Enable automatic price and inventory synchronization to ensure your store is always up-to-date with supplier changes.
- Place a Test Order: Before going live, place a small test order to ensure the fulfillment process works flawlessly. This confirms your payment and shipping settings are correct.

Maximizing Your Dropshipping Software: Advanced Tips for 2025-2026 Growth
Once you’re comfortable with the basics, leverage your software for accelerated growth:
- Utilize Advanced Product Research: Don't just import; use built-in analytics to identify emerging trends, competitor best-sellers, and untapped niches. Look for products with high demand and low competition.
- Optimize Pricing Strategies: Experiment with dynamic pricing rules. For example, set a higher margin for unique items and a competitive one for common goods. Use automation to apply these rules consistently.
- Supplier Relationship Management: Even with automation, regularly check supplier ratings and communicate proactively. Some software allows you to “blacklist” unreliable suppliers and prioritize faster ones.
- Integrate with Marketing Tools: Connect your dropshipping software data with your email marketing or advertising platforms. Target customers based on products they viewed or purchased.
- A/B Test Product Pages: Use your software to quickly import variants of products with different descriptions or images. A/B test these to see which performs best, then optimize your listings.
- Monitor Performance Metrics: Regularly review sales data, profit margins, and shipping times. Use these insights to refine your product selection and operational processes.
